WSO2SP作为APIM和EI的分析

时间:2018-11-15 13:20:39

标签: wso2 wso2sp

我正在尝试使用WSO2SP-4.3.0作为WSO2AM-2.6.0和WSO2EI-6.4.0(集成商)的分析工具。 https://docs.wso2.com/display/SP430/Analytics+Solutions

提及了我为此选项找到的唯一参考。

设置端口和解决方案图:

analytics.solutions:
  APIM-analytics.enabled: true
  EI-analytics.enabled: true 

运行SP的工作程序和仪表板

似乎没有加载loganalyzer的流定义,worker抛出以下异常:

 ERROR {org.wso2.carbon.databridge.core.internal.queue.QueueWorker} - Dropping wrongly formatted event sent 
org.wso2.carbon.databridge.core.exception.EventConversionException: Error when converting loganalyzer:1.0.0 of event bundle with events 1
     ...
Caused by: org.wso2.carbon.databridge.core.exception.EventConversionException:
 No StreamDefinition for streamId loganalyzer:1.0.0 present in cache
      ...
    ...

我没有找到 loganalyzer 流定义的来源(即使在原始的ws2am-analytics-2.6.0程序包中也是如此)。

感谢您的帮助(或者我应该从APIM中禁用DAS_AGENT)?

1 个答案:

答案 0 :(得分:0)

这似乎是一个配置问题。一次尝试缩小问题范围可能更容易。我建议您遵循[EI-Analytics] Configure WSO2 SP for WSO2 EI来配置SP的EI分析,并首先启用EI分析。